chocho (quechua) - İspanyolca İngilizce Sözlük

chocho (quechua)

Meanings of "chocho (quechua)" in English Spanish Dictionary : 2 result(s)

İspanyolca İngilizce
Gastronomy
chocho (quechua) [m] PE bean, onion, and lime salad
Botany
chocho (quechua) [m] PE lupin bean